The efflux into the lateral cerebral ventricles of metabolites of dopamine (DA) and 5-hydroxytryptamine (5HT) was determined in unanesthetized rats bearing chronically implanted push-pull cannulae. Pretreatment with 6-hydroxydopamine (6-OHDA) reduced the basal efflux of 3,4-dihydroxyphenylacetic acid (DOPAC) and homovanillic acid (HVA), but not of 5-hydroxyindoleacetic acid (5HIAA). The haloperidol-induced increase in the efflux of DOPAC and HVA was markedly attenuated in the 6-OHDA-pretreated rats. In rats treated with 5,7-hydroxytryptamine (5,7-DHT) the basal efflux of DOPAC and HVA was unaffected, while that of 5HIAA was markedly reduced; in these animals the ability of L-tryptophan to increase the perfusate content of 5HIAA was abolished. These results indicate that metabolites of DA and 5HT appearing in cerebroventricular perfusates of rats originate from DA and 5HT neuronal terminals in the brain.
